‘The doors and windows shattered’: Palestinians in Khan Younis report relentless bombing

People are not even safe in Rafah as Israeli bombardment spreads across the south of the Gaza Strip, and living conditions are described as desperate

Palestinians across Gaza’s southern city of Khan Younis fled an increasingly fierce Israeli bombardment to try to find shelter in the southernmost city of Rafah, with many evacuating on foot to an area already overcrowded and also being hit by airstrikes.

“The Israeli air and artillery bombardment on the city of Khan Younis over the past two days has been relentless, particularly last night,” said 23-year-old Batoul, who asked not to give her family name for security reasons.
